Arsi Ilari Harju (born March 18, 1974) is a Finnish former track and field athlete who competed in the shot put.

1997

Harju was the 12th member to be inducted into the 20 metre club after achieving the distance of 20.16 on March 2, 1997, in Tampere, Finland.

Harju was a patron of UNICEF School walks in Finland.

2000

He won the gold medal at the 2000 Summer Olympics in Sydney.

He set his personal best of 21.39 in the qualification.

In the final, Harju secured the gold medal with his second round shot put of 21.29, beating silver medalist Adam Nelson by 8 cm and bronze medalist John Godina by 9 cm. In 2000, Harju was also named the Finnish Sports Personality of the Year.

2005

Harju retired from international competitions after the season 2005.

2011

He competed again from 2011 to 2012 marking 18.48 as his season best in both years.
